Extra-curricular Activities Rules #5048:
Participation in extra-curricular activities is a privilege, not a right. All students who wish to participate in extra-curricular activities shall comply with the activities rules set forth in the student handbook and by the individual activity’s faculty sponsor.
School Sponsored Trips and Activities:
The Exeter-Milligan school district will provide transportation for students to and from activities/practices and between school sites. It is the discretion of the parents to decide if their child will ride school provided transportation between school sites for activities/practices. Students participating in activities are required to ride the transportation furnished by the school to away contests unless other arrangements have been authorized by the administration. Students who want to ride home with their own parent must provide written permission to be excused into their parent’s custody on a school issued form that can be obtained from the sponsor or coach of each activity and given in person by the parent to the coach/sponsor. NOTE: Coaches/sponsors may require students to ride school sponsored transportation at all times or make their own specific rules regarding this rule.
